Dorothy Hardy
TIVERTON - Dorothy (Boyer) Hardy,
91, of Tiverton passed away on Friday April 8, 2011 at her residence surrounded by family.
She was the wife of the late Alvin E. Hardy.
Dorothy was born in Fall River, MA the daughter of the late James J. and Alice (Williamson) Boyer.
She was a graduate of BMC Durfee High School class of 1936 and went on to attend Bryant College.
Residing on the North Shore and Westfield Massachusetts for many years, she worked as a secretary, a music teacher and real estate agent.
Mrs. Hardy was a member of the Newport County Women’s Club, Tiverton Historical Society and the Tiverton Garden Club.
She enjoyed classical music, travel and gardening.
Dorothy co-authored an article in the 1976 Patchwork History of Tiverton, RI.
Survivors are two sons: Douglas L. Hardy of Scituate, MA; Stuart B. Hardy of Tiverton, RI; a daughter Lauren H. Wolley of The Woodlands, TX; three grandchildren: Grace Natale, Cynthia Hardy and Jason Wolley; a great-grandson: Blake.
